What Affects Residential & Commercial Roofing Costs in Spring Hope?
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ises
labor costs
Labor Costs: In Spring Hope's rural Nash County market, roofer labor tends to be more affordable than urban areas like Raleigh. Skilled crews charge based on job complexity, pitch, and safety needs. Labor often accounts for half or more of total costs—value experience over the lowest bid.
market dynamics
Market Dynamics: Demand surges after NC's frequent storms, tightening availability and nudging prices up. Fewer local contractors mean shopping Nash County pros is key. Material supply from nearby hubs like Rocky Mount affects shingle and metal pricing.
seasonal trends
Seasonal Trends: Spring/summer storm damage spikes emergency rates. Fall offers better scheduling and potentially steadier pricing. Mild winters allow work but rain can delay—plan ahead for savings.
🧱 Key Pricing Components
- ✓ - Roof size (squares: 1 = 100 sq ft)
- ✓ - Material type (asphalt shingles vs. metal, tile, or TPO)
- ✓ - Roof pitch, layers to remove, and accessibility
- ✓ - Underlayment, flashing, vents, and deck repairs
- ✓ - Disposal fees and safety equipment
- ✓ - Permits, inspections, and warranties

Pricing Red Flags
Warning Sign
Too-low quotes: Likely skimps on quality materials or licensed labor.
Warning Sign
Rush tactics: 'Sign today for discount' ignores your due diligence.
Warning Sign
Vague contracts: No breakdowns or hidden 'extras' later.
Warning Sign
Big upfront cash: Avoid full or large payments pre-work.
Warning Sign
Storm chasers: Out-of-towners promising fast fixes post-rain.

💬 How is residential roofing priced vs. commercial?
Residential focuses on sloped shingles, often lower per square.
Commercial (flat roofs, larger scale) costs more for specialized materials like EPDM or TPO and access.
Both scale with size.
💬 Does roof pitch impact the price?
Yes, steeply pitched roofs raise labor and safety costs.
Low-slope or flat are simpler but may need different materials.
Pros measure this during inspection.
💬 When should I replace my roof?
Asphalt shingles last 20-30 years; watch for curling, granules in gutters.
Post-storm inspections prevent escalation.
Off-season timing saves money.
